In the input section you put your ESN# (all caps) then hit the button and your MSL# will appear in the output section.

Juggalo X, 000000 is what Alltel and Verizon use as their MSL#. Which is also the code to get into most debug and programming menus for those companies. As for Sprint and I'm guessing Telus they program their phones with an "unknown" MSL#. Once you obtain this number you'll want to use that as the code for any of the debug or programming menus. Some people have had luck getting this from the company but most have not been able to. This program is great cuz all the info you need is your ESN# and it will give you whatever your MSL# is.
